POSITION OVERVIEW:

Join our dynamic HR team as an HR Associate, providing essential administrative support, program assistance, and client services. Reporting to the HR Manager, Total Rewards, you’ll work in a fast-paced environment where your strong communication skills, attention to detail, and ability to manage multiple tasks will be key. This role demands professionalism, confidentiality, and a solid understanding of policies and HR processes. Success is measured by accuracy, efficiency, and your ability to deliver results on time while maintaining service standards.

IN THIS ROLE YOU WILL:

  • Assist with a variety of Human Resources support services and functions which include responding to inquiries and providing information to managers, employees and the public regarding employment opportunities, HR functions, policies and procedures, and collective agreements;

  • Administer compensation and benefits activities including processing benefit and pension enrolments/ changes/reconciliations, liaising with pension and benefit providers; supporting the development of job descriptions and providing recommendations for operational and system improvements;

  • Support the administration of recruitment activities including preparing job postings, administering employment testing, setting up interviews, preparing offer packages, and compiling onboarding documentation; investigate systems related issues concerning applications and job postings and recommends solutions;

  • Provide a full range of confidential administrative support to the Human Resources leadership team and produce a variety of highly confidential correspondence, memos, presentation materials, spreadsheets and reports from researched data, drafts or verbal instructions; compose and prepare correspondence; reviews documents for grammar, spelling, coding and simple mathematical accuracy;

  • Provide support during the onboarding and offboarding process to ensure a smooth transition for employees;

  • Create and maintain accurate and up to date employee records in compliance with privacy and data protection regulations;

  • Undertake independent research, compile data, prepare draft reports, which may require researching sources such as statistical reports, management reports, corporate documents;

  • Maintain and update spreadsheets and databases for tracking of department specific information, generates reports from those sources as requested;

  • Review, develop, and recommend new or improved methods and procedures to improve efficiencies in HR practices; and;

  • Support and participate in HR projects, programs and initiatives as required.

PREFERRED E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

  • Completion of a certificate or diploma program in Human Resources Management or related field (e.g. Business Administration, Benefits and Total Rewards);

  • Considerable related experience in an HR environment.

  • CPHR preferred.
